Migrate-on-fault prototype 5/6 V0.2 - add MPOL_MF_LAZY
V0.2 - reworked against 2.6.17-rc1 with Christoph's migration code
reorg. Moved migrate_pages_unmap_only() to mm/migrate.c
This patch adds another mbind() flag to request "lazy migration".
The flag, MPOL_MF_LAZY, modifies MPOL_MF_MOVE* such that the selected
pages are simply unmapped from the calling task's page table ['_MOVE]
or from all referencing page tables [_MOVE_ALL]. Anon pages will first
be added to the swap [or migration?] cache, if necessary. The pages
will be migrated in the fault path on "first touch", if the policy
dictates at that time.
"Lazy Migration" will allow testing of migrate-on-fault. If useful to
applications, it could become a permanent part of the mbind() interface.
Yes, it does duplicate some of the code in migrate_pages(). However,
lazy migration doesn't need to do all that migrate_pages() does, nor
does it need to try as hard. Trying to weave both functions into
migrate_pages() could probably be done, but that could result in fairly
ugly code.

+/*
+ * Lazy migration: just unmap pages, moving anon pages to swap cache, if
+ * necessary. Migration will occur, if policy dictates, when a task faults
+ * an unmapped page back into its page table--i.e., on "first touch" after
+ * unmapping.
+ *
+ * Successfully unmapped pages will be put back on the LRU. Failed pages
+ * will be left on the argument pagelist for the caller to handle, like
+ * migrate_pages[_to]().
+ */
+int migrate_pages_unmap_only(struct list_head *pagelist)
+{
+ struct page *page;
+ struct page *page2;
+ int nr_failed = 0, nr_unmapped = 0;
+
+ list_for_each_entry_safe(page, page2, pagelist, lru) {
+ int nr_refs;
+
+ /*
+ * Give up easily. We are being lazy.
+ */
+ if (page_count(page) == 1 || TestSetPageLocked(page))
+ continue;
+
+ if (PageWriteback(page))
+ goto unlock_page;
+
+ if (PageAnon(page) && !PageSwapCache(page)) {
+ if (!add_to_swap(page, GFP_KERNEL)) {
+ goto unlock_page;
+ }
+ }
+
+ if (page_has_buffers(page))
+ nr_refs = 3; /* cache, bufs and current */
+ else
+ nr_refs = 2; /* cache and current */
+
+ if (migrate_page_try_to_unmap(page, nr_refs)) {
+ ++nr_failed;
+ goto unlock_page;
+ }
+
+ ++nr_unmapped;
+ move_to_lru(page);
+
+ unlock_page:
+ unlock_page(page);
+
+ }
+
+ /*
+ * so fault path can find them on lru
+ */
+ if (nr_unmapped)
+ lru_add_drain_all();
+
+ return nr_failed;
+}
